Popular Austrian-American Hollywood actor Arnold Schwarzenegger, reprised his image of playing the hero in several superhit films. The former California Governor took the centre-stage by repairing a giant pothole in his Los Angeles neighbourhood.

Along with a helper he picked up the shovel and repaired the road in the Brentwood area by using packaged concrete.
He posted the video on his Twitter writing: “I always say, let’s not complain, let’s do something about. Here you go.”
The footage showed a neighbour calling out to him and conveying her thanks to the action movie star.
Wearing a leather jacket, the star reminded people of his role in the superhit film “Terminator” as he told her: “You’re welcome.” Some of his successful films include “Commando”, “The Running Man”, “Predator”, “Red Heat”, “Total Recall”, and “True Lies” among others.
